Using a slideshow presentation, I will read The Mystery at the Furry Friends Animal Shelter story to the team. The story will stop several times, and there will be 5 puzzles to solve. It is important to me that all learners feel confident and successful in this class. If one learner is allowed to shout out the answer to the puzzle right away, this does not allow the others to have the chance to solve it. All brains work differently, and this is not a competition. There are many learning goals to this type of class. A few learning goals are as follows: 1. Think about a problem logically. 2. Discuss solutions with peers and a teacher. 3. Listen while others share. 4. Practice reading and math skills as found in puzzles, brainteasers, and riddles.
Students can bring paper and pencil to class, in case they need to jot down notes about a puzzle.
